‘Why your content marketing should be insanely honest’ – ‘Econsultancy’ Blog
Graham Charlton says, “Velocity’s Doug Kessler spoke at the Festival of Marketingtoday on the topic of ‘Insane Honesty in Content Marketing’.
As Doug explained, mere honesty is something that should be a given in marketing, for ethical reasons, but insane honesty is a choice.
Essentially, it means sharing your weaknesses and showing them openly. Putting your worst foot first.
Sharing weaknesses and minus points makes the rest of the marketing much more believable”.
